Columns can purpose in ambient air but are generally thermostatted and housed within a temperature-managed column compartment. Proper column temperature Manage is essential to conserving retention time precision, selectivity, and separation effectiveness.

Ion exchange columns are hugely selective for charged compounds, but they don't seem to be as versatile as ordinary phase or reverse phase columns. They are often used to individual metallic ions, organic and natural ions, purify proteins and various biomolecules, and for h2o cure.

Mikhail Semyonovich Tsvet gets credit history for inventing liquid column chromatography. In 1901, he presented an adsorption chromatography method for separating plant pigments with petroleum ether in a narrow glass tube full of calcium carbonate.
